Abstract
The present invention relates to a kind of headlamps, including shell, Anti-slip cover, socket and pedestal, the bottom of pedestal is fixedly installed with fixing clamp, the side of pedestal is rotatably installed with solar energy electroplax by hinge axis, socket is fixedly installed at the top of pedestal, socket is internally provided with waterproof layer, the top of socket is fixedly installed with handle by card slot, the surface of enclosure interior is provided with reinforcing layer, the inside of shell is fixedly installed with light guide section piece, and the LED light being electrically connected by control button and battery group is fixedly installed at the top of light guide section piece.Above-mentioned headlamp can adjust the irradiating angle of shell according to the actual situation, improve the practicability of device;It can use sponge when in use and be effectively prevented the water stain inside into equipment, equipment is set to work in different environments, increase its sealing performance, sweat caused by user of service's hand can be adsorbed when in use, the hand of staff is made to be always maintained at dry comfortable feeling.

To improve radiating efficiency, in an embodiment, light guide section is provided with several radiation ribs, and each radiation rib is uniformly divided
It is distributed on light guide section inner wall.Radiation rib is rectangular structure.Preferably, radiation rib is made of aluminum profile, so that it can
The heat generated when being worked by LED light is quickly absorbed, the temperature of light guide section is reduced, to protect the service life of LED light.Heat dissipation
Rib inner hollow is provided with heat dissipation cavity, if the side towards light guide section axis of radiation rib offers and is connected to heat dissipation cavity
Dry thermal vias.Radiation rib integral type is provided with several heat dissipation scales, and each heat dissipation scales are correspondingly arranged in a thermal vias
Peripheral edge margin.Heat dissipation scales are obliquely installed, partly to block thermal vias, for example, heat dissipation scales are in the vertical throwing of thermal vias
Shadow covers the area of the half of thermal vias.When due to LED light work, temperature is higher in light guide section, air pressure also therewith compared with
Low, and the temperature at this time in heat dissipation cavity is lower, air pressure is also lower therewith, then the air outside light guide section internal heat dissipating rib with
Heat dissipation cavity is formed with cross-ventilation, so that hot-air can enter heat dissipation cavity, radiation rib will absorb heat at this time, and the air of heat dissipation cavity is swollen
It is swollen, the increase for the heat that air pressure absorbs and increase, and finally maintain in the balance with light guide section.It is dissipated compared with inside light guide section
Unlike the temperature of air outside hot rib, the effect of air in heat dissipation cavity in radiation rib and several heat dissipation scales
Under do not absorb, therefore the raising of its temperature has slow process, and radiation rib can constantly be absorbed because of LED light under this process
Generated heat when work, therefore the heat that LED light is generated by work can be effectively absorbed.In this way in multiple radiation ribs
Under the action of the radiating efficiency of LED illumination device can be improved, effectively improve the service life of LED lamp, also improve indirectly
The service life of headlamp.
Further, to improve radiating efficiency, several graphene particles are additionally provided in each radiation rib.Graphene
The radius of grain is greater than the radius of thermal vias and is less than the width of heat dissipation cavity, so that graphene particles can be freely in heat dissipation cavity
Middle movement.Preferably, the structure of graphene particles is the knot that several lug bosses are provided with distribution on sphere appearance but surface
Structure, to increase the area that graphene particles are contacted with air, so that graphene particles can rapidly absorb the heat in heat dissipation cavity,
And then improve the radiating efficiency of radiation rib.In preferred embodiment, heat dissipation cavity has partly been filled with multiple graphene particles, example
Such as, at least provided with ten graphene particles in the heat dissipation cavity in each radiation rib.It is understood that graphene particles can
It is injected into heat dissipation cavity in a manner of by expanding with heat and contract with cold from thermal vias.In this way, by being injected in heat dissipation cavity
Graphene particles, and absorbed by graphene particles because air circulation enters the heat in heat dissipation cavity, to extend heat dissipation
The rising of the temperature of rib, and then can extend and absorb the heat that LED light generates at work, effectively improve dissipating for headlamp
The thermal efficiency improves the service life of headlamp.
